Type
ORACLE
Validation date
2024-01-26 20:02: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(34 B)

{
  "uco": {
    "eur": 0.042,
    "usd": 0.0456
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00019F2D918609D2A2E25211B0C238B7312913603FEC75334132F8249F4C0C41033E

Previous signature

5BC7209024E9F6CA864C9AA177CAE05BDD84A8C927232722EB3E8B9BBD6F03F5B228F0DE5CCFC1FEB9B9F9E1C9514512C13AAA45F2A8C4FCFE5D43DF0CB15F0A

Origin signature

304402207566961AD4123C178B37249F5E96752786FBE3EB613F8FFAF7197C12E847B400022065055CD7FE3DEA07800714777767DE5C0B3FA749740E077A1BE371204EA0A932

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

007E0CB49A69BEB7E12E63F1A43D8A1C6563B51325F6209D3F0A91D1EA7FBD9B24

Coordinator signature

A503FB10738C03C8391F364AAAD89BA71BE6862D5A9F850776B4DDBE16D6F91834E376800F8FC80CB2D6B1A0D3BEB800014EADB059E1DD49E7F37EF9FF2A4901

Validator #1 public key

00010A39DB5D3D27E394C1D356F35C52225D77EEA55BC993431A5EF1AD20966F4CA1

Validator #1 signature

138EF796987458EBFE48C137BB8C6EC52A789D7D9FDF64A83CBB730FE46EACCC020F3264F94A630D5DAD5F0E708F139B5D2B5AE707846B9E2DA04D085D23A806

Validator #2 public key

0001E490741F025D9C59E4D85ABA60E6D8018FBB7F38EDC33D2552AAB0A90E93ACA6

Validator #2 signature

EF775CAA0EF61E06F1F6E3E640B54BA89DB43BB28079A4B2C23E1D58174BAC3DAC98AAD74E2E9F179638D7BE2C99C376E1661793092DF8225A6543C98A1CD50C